Linux系统中如何使用flash_lock命令 (flash_lock命令 linux)

随着计算机科技的不断进步,操作系统的种类也越来越多,其中Linux系统受到越来越多的关注。Linux系统中有许多实用的命令和工具,其中flash_lock命令可以帮助用户锁定或保护系统的闪存设备,防止擦写或篡改。在本篇文章中,我们将讨论如何在Linux系统中使用flash_lock命令。

什么是flash_lock命令

flash_lock命令是Linux系统中的一个实用工具,它可以用来锁定或保护系统的闪存设备。闪存设备是一种用来存储数据的电子设备,如USB闪存驱动器、SD卡等。这些设备通常用于在不同设备之间传输数据或进行备份。然而,这些设备也可能会被用于传播病毒或进行数据篡改等恶意行为。为了防止这种情况的发生,我们可以使用flash_lock命令来锁定系统的闪存设备,保护数据的安全和完整性。

如何使用flash_lock命令

在Linux系统中使用flash_lock命令,需要进行以下几个步骤:

1. 确认闪存设备的名称

在使用flash_lock命令前,需要确认闪存设备的名称,可以使用以下命令来查看闪存设备的名称:

“`

$ llk

“`

上述命令将列出系统中所有的块设备,包括闪存设备。根据设备的大小和文件系统类型,可以确定闪存设备的名称。例如,如果系统中有一个16G的USB闪存驱动器,那么它的名称可能是/dev/sdb。请注意,在使用flash_lock命令时,需要确定正确的设备名称,否则可能会造成不可逆的数据损坏。

2. 卸载闪存设备

在使用flash_lock命令前,需要将闪存设备从系统中卸载,以避免数据损坏或丢失。可以使用以下命令来卸载闪存设备:

“`

$ sudo umount /dev/sdb

“`

上述命令将卸载名为/dev/sdb的闪存设备。如果卸载失败,请检查是否有其他进程占用了该设备,如果有,请先结束这些进程再执行卸载命令。

3. 获取闪存设备的大小

在使用flash_lock命令前,需要获取闪存设备的大小以确保要锁定的区域不超过设备的大小。可以使用以下命令来获取闪存设备的大小:

“`

$ sudo blockdev –getsize64 /dev/sdb

“`

上述命令将返回名为/dev/sdb的闪存设备的大小,以字节为单位。请注意,在使用flash_lock命令时,需要保证锁定的区域不超过设备的大小,否则可能会造成数据损坏。

4. 锁定闪存设备

在确认闪存设备的名称、卸载设备以及确定设备大小后,可以使用flash_lock命令来锁定闪存设备。以下是flash_lock命令的语法:

“`

$ sudo flash_lock /dev/sdb start offset length

“`

其中,/dev/sdb是要锁定的闪存设备的名称;start是要锁定的区域的起始位置,以字节为单位;offset是要锁定的区域相对于设备大小的偏移量,以字节为单位;length是要锁定的区域的长度,以字节为单位。例如,如果要锁定名为/dev/sdb的闪存设备的前100个字节,可以使用以下命令:

“`

$ sudo flash_lock /dev/sdb 0 0 100

“`

上述命令将锁定名为/dev/sdb的闪存设备的前100个字节,从位置0开始。

5. 解锁闪存设备

在需要解锁名为/dev/sdb的闪存设备时,可以使用以下命令:

“`

$ sudo flash_unlock /dev/sdb start offset length

“`

其中,/dev/sdb是要解锁的闪存设备的名称;start是要解锁的区域的起始位置,以字节为单位;offset是要解锁的区域相对于设备大小的偏移量,以字节为单位;length是要解锁的区域的长度,以字节为单位。例如,如果要解锁名为/dev/sdb的闪存设备的前100个字节,可以使用以下命令:

“`

$ sudo flash_unlock /dev/sdb 0 0 100

“`

上述命令将解锁名为/dev/sdb的闪存设备的前100个字节,从位置0开始。

在Linux系统中使用flash_lock命令可以帮助用户保护闪存设备的数据安全和完整性。在使用flash_lock命令前,需要确认闪存设备的名称、卸载设备、获取设备大小、确定要锁定的区域以及使用正确的语法。如果不使用flash_lock命令,闪存设备可能容易被恶意软件或攻击者篡改或擦写,导致数据泄露或丢失。因此,了解如何使用flash_lock命令是Linux系统用户的基本知识之一。

相关问题拓展阅读:

  • linux下怎么安装flash
  • 嵌入式linux 如何烧写flash

linux下怎么安装flash

打开视频网站时提示无法加载视频,没有安装插件,点击视频节哪毁目中间的安装插件按钮。

点击安装后会自动打开flashplayer下载界面,需要选择安装方式。

在弹出来的界面中左下角选择安装方式,我选择的是.tar.gz方式安装,然后点击右下角的Download下载插件。下载方式都选择默认,然后点击OK

浏览器会弹出下载界面,等待下载完成。下载完成以后的文件一般是在/tmp文件夹内,下载完成后在命令行界面用cd /tmp命令转到tmp文件夹;

普通用户先用su – root命令转入超级用户模式,因为插件的安装涉及到更改权限问题。转入root用户后:输入下面4条命令(#号后面是注释)

tar -zx -f install_flash_player_11_linux.x86_64.tar.gz #解压下载好的压缩包

cp libflashplayer.so /usr/lib64/mozilla/plugins#复制插件到火狐浏览器插哪稿件文件夹

cd /usr/lib64/mozilla/plugins#定位到插件目录

chmod 755 libflashplayer.so#更改插件权限李缓备

升级完毕以后打开视频网站,这个时候会提示要你升级插件。不用理会,直接点击旁边没有文字的地方,视频就可以正常播放了。

嵌入式linux 如何烧写flash

有flash烧写器的啊

1)在电脑上装好相应的驱动和烧写软件,

2)把flash芯片按正确的方向放在烧写器的卡座上

3)通过烧写软件控制flash芯片的擦除基桥和烧搏樱猛写,对Nand flash,烧写时默认会跳过坏块。

如果你说的是固件升级,那么通过nand write 和nand read命令颂差去操作,nand read是将写入flash的数据读出来与写之前的文件进行二进制比较,以确认烧写是成功的。

注意:要用write.e和read.e,这样才能跳过坏块。

不同的flash和CPU有不同的接口,如蔽友并行,SPI、I2C等,都有相应的驱动程序来访问它,一般有相应的DEMO程猛并旦序提供开发使枝扰用,还有从PUDN、CSDN上也可下载到相关驱动。

对/dev/mtd 进行 erase/睁耐write/read

MTD (Memory Techology Device)是一敏早凯个subsystem,用来简化底层的flash device (ROM/NAND/OneNAND/NOR)的driver。在MTD下,driver只需提供read/write/桥唤erase的功能,而不需知道其上是使用FTL (Flash Translation Layer),还是FFS (Flash File System)。

flash_lock命令 linux的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于flash_lock命令 linux,Linux系统中如何使用flash_lock命令,linux下怎么安装flash,嵌入式linux 如何烧写flash的信息别忘了在本站进行查找喔。

香港服务器首选树叶云,2H2G首月10元开通。
树叶云(shuyeidc.com)提供简单好用,价格厚道的香港/美国云服务器和独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。

文章来源网络,作者:运维,如若转载,请注明出处:https://shuyeidc.com/wp/187927.html<

(0)
运维的头像运维
上一篇2025-03-30 12:17
下一篇 2025-03-30 12:18

相关推荐

  • 个人主题怎么制作?

    制作个人主题是一个将个人风格、兴趣或专业领域转化为视觉化或结构化内容的过程,无论是用于个人博客、作品集、社交媒体账号还是品牌形象,核心都是围绕“个人特色”展开,以下从定位、内容规划、视觉设计、技术实现四个维度,详细拆解制作个人主题的完整流程,明确主题定位:找到个人特色的核心主题定位是所有工作的起点,需要先回答……

    2025-11-20
    0
  • 社群营销管理关键是什么?

    社群营销的核心在于通过建立有温度、有价值、有归属感的社群,实现用户留存、转化和品牌传播,其管理需贯穿“目标定位-内容运营-用户互动-数据驱动-风险控制”全流程,以下从五个维度展开详细说明:明确社群定位与目标社群管理的首要任务是精准定位,需明确社群的核心价值(如行业交流、产品使用指导、兴趣分享等)、目标用户画像……

    2025-11-20
    0
  • 香港公司网站备案需要什么材料?

    香港公司进行网站备案是一个涉及多部门协调、流程相对严谨的过程,尤其需兼顾中国内地与香港两地的监管要求,由于香港公司注册地与中国内地不同,其网站若主要服务内地用户或使用内地服务器,需根据服务器位置、网站内容性质等,选择对应的备案路径(如工信部ICP备案或公安备案),以下从备案主体资格、流程步骤、材料准备、注意事项……

    2025-11-20
    0
  • 如何企业上云推广

    企业上云已成为数字化转型的核心战略,但推广过程中需结合行业特性、企业痛点与市场需求,构建系统性、多维度的推广体系,以下从市场定位、策略设计、执行落地及效果优化四个维度,详细拆解企业上云推广的实践路径,精准定位:明确目标企业与核心价值企业上云并非“一刀切”的方案,需先锁定目标客户群体,提炼差异化价值主张,客户分层……

    2025-11-20
    0
  • PS设计搜索框的实用技巧有哪些?

    在PS中设计一个美观且功能性的搜索框需要结合创意构思、视觉设计和用户体验考量,以下从设计思路、制作步骤、细节优化及交互预览等方面详细说明,帮助打造符合需求的搜索框,设计前的规划明确使用场景:根据网站或APP的整体风格确定搜索框的调性,例如极简风适合细线条和纯色,科技感适合渐变和发光效果,电商类则可能需要突出搜索……

    2025-11-20
    0

发表回复

您的邮箱地址不会被公开。必填项已用 * 标注